Transaction 5bfbc126e08e1229004a79d561340ff6b8d09961a2ddc1647dfe8411a7116642
1 Input
1 Output
-
5bfbc126e08e1229004a79d561340ff6b8d09961a2ddc1647dfe8411a7116642:0
- value
- 407707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ab0bde5ad18d9d1d84c2efa85537e9a87541b854 OP_EQUAL
- address
- 3HHRgzMYuT8fDvKouvus5gqU2fu2Qh99Lr